Saw Operator

This role involves operating saws and related fabrication equipment to cut materials accurately and support welding operations. You will work closely with welders to gather materials, prepare components, and make necessary adjustments before and after welds, while safely handling and moving heavy materials throughout the production area.

Responsibilities
  • Operate saws and related machines to cut materials according to specifications and production requirements.
  • Assist welders by gathering required materials and ensuring they are prepared and staged for welding.
  • Make adjustments to materials and components before and after welds to meet quality and dimensional standards.
  • Lift, move, and position materials weighing 40–50 lbs consistently and up to 75 lbs as needed.
  • Use a tape measure to verify measurements and ensure accurate cuts and material preparation.
  • Monitor saw and fabrication equipment during operation and report any issues or irregularities.
  • Perform basic problem solving on the production floor to keep work flowing efficiently.
  • Work closely with a small team of 2–3 individuals to coordinate tasks and meet production goals.
  • Follow safety procedures and use required personal protective equipment while working in a loud, busy environment.
  • Maintain a clean and organized work area to support safe and efficient operations.
Essential Skills
  • At least 6+ months of experience as a saw operator.
  • Hands-on experience with saw operation in a fabrication or similar environment.
  • Ability to consistently lift 40–50 lbs and safely lift up to 75 lbs.
  • Ability to read and use a tape measure accurately.
  • Capability to think on your feet and respond quickly to changing production needs.
  • Basic problem-solving skills in a production or fabrication setting.
  • Comfort working in a loud, busy industrial environment.
  • Ability to work effectively as part of a small team.

Work

Environment

This position is based in a non-climate-controlled industrial facility. It can be hot inside during the summer months and chilly in the winter, although heating is provided. You will work closely with 2–3 other team members in a busy production area where the noise level is consistently high and multiple operations occur at the same time. The environment is physically demanding, requiring frequent lifting and movement of heavy materials, and you will be expected to follow all safety guidelines and use appropriate personal protective equipment.
